COMMUNITY leaders left deflated by delays to a new Lampeter bike track have slammed the political posturing that threatens the planned facility.

Residents group MYDTARA fears two-and-a-half years of hard work preparing to get a dirt jump track constructed at Maesyderi Field will be wasted unless Ceredigion Council reverses a decision to refuse per mission.
